My guest this week is Naftali Aklum. Naftali has Ethiopian Jewish heritage, and is the youngest of 12 brothers and sisters. His family were among the first to make the journey from Ethiopia to Sudan, and eventually from Sudan to Isreal. He lives in the southern Israeli city of Beersheba, and created the Yerus project in order to bring the story of the Ethiopian Jews to a wider audience.
